Ishning maqsadi: Juda katta sonlarni saralash algoritmlari va konteynerlardan unumli foydalanish orqali dasturlash ko’nikmalarini shakllantirish. Topshiriq



Yüklə 19,76 Kb.
səhifə2/2
tarix18.05.2023
ölçüsü19,76 Kb.
#116465
1   2
1683808808 (1)

2- jadval


Xodim (familiya, ismi, sharfi va telefon) to’plam berilgan. FIO si to’liq yozilganlar va xodimning FIO yordamida telefon nomerini aniqlash dasturi(map konteynerida, natija faylga).


Xodim (familiya, ismi, sharfi va telefon) to’plam berilgan. FIO si to’liq yozilganlar va xodimning FIO yordamida telefon nomerini aniqlash dasturi(Funktordan foydalansin).


Shifokorlar (familiya, ismi, sharfi, lavozimi) to’plam berilgan. Berilgan lavozim orqali, shifakorni qidirish(list konteynerida, natija faylda).


Shifokorlar (familiya, ismi, sharfi, lavozimi) to’plam berilgan. Berilgan lavozim orqali, shifakorni qidirish(funktordan foydalaning).


Askar (familiya, ismi, sharfi, batalyon, lavozim) to’plam berilgan. Har bir batalyonda nechta askar borligini aniqlovchi va soni bo’yicha natijani faylga chiqaring.(set konteyneri, fayldan foydalansin)

  1. Farg’ona 25

  2. Chirchiq 20




Askar (familiya, ismi, sharfi, batalyon, lavozim) to’plam berilgan. Har bir batalyonda nechta askar borligini aniqlovchi va soni bo’yicha natijani faylga chiqaring.( funktordan foydalansin, konsolega chiqarilsin)

  1. Farg’ona 25

  2. Chirchiq 20



7.

Kompyuterlar haqida (nomi, firmasi, xotirasi, yadrosi, yili) to’plam berilgan. Kompyuterlarni yili va firmasi bo’yicha tartiblab natijani faylga saqlashni taklif qiladigan dastur tuzing(map konteyneri, faylga chiqarislin)

  1. RedMiNot7 MI 64Gb 4 2015

  2. Galaxy7 Samsung 64Gb 4 2015

  3. Not5 Samsung 64Gb 4 2018

8.

Kompyuterlar haqida (nomi, firmasi, xotirasi, yadrosi, yili) to’plam berilgan. Kompyuterlarni yili va firmasi bo’yicha tartiblab natijani chiqaringdastur tuzing(funktordan foydalaning);

9.

Yigitlar haqida(FIO ,year, sog’ligi) to’plang yarating va armiyaga yaraydiganlarning ro’yxati saralanib olinsin(Multimap konteyneri, Natija faylda)

10.

Yigitlar haqida(FIO ,year, sog’ligi) to’plang yarating va armiyaga yaraydiganlarning ro’yxati saralanib olinsin(funktorda)

11.

Maktablar lar haqida (nomi, direktor_FIO, xodimlar va o’qituvchilar soni, qizlar va bollar soni, olinpiada g’oliblari soni hamda maktab nomeri) to’plam berilgan. Maktablarni nomi, direktor_FIO, xodimlar va o’qituvchilar soni, qizlar va bollar soni, olinpiada g’oliblari soni hamda maktab nomeri bo’yicha qidiruvchi hamda topilgan natijani faylga saqlashni taklif qiladigan dastur tuzing.(forward list konteynerida)

12.

TTJ lar haqida (nomi, xokim_FIO, xonalar soni, talabalar soni, qizlar va bollar soni hamda nogironlar soni, nomeri) to’plam berilgan. TTJ ni nomi, xokim_FIO, xonalar soni, talabalar soni, qizlar va bollar soni hamda nogironlar soni, nomeri bo’yicha qidiruvchi hamda topilgan natijani faylga saqlashni taklif qiladigan dastur tuzing.

13.

Ho’l mavalar haqida (nomi, mazasi, rangi, turi va narxi) to’plam berilgan. Ho’l mevalarni nomi, rangi qidiruvchi dastur tuzing.(funktorda)

14.

Avtomobillar haqida (nomi, yili, versiyasi va narxi) to’plam berilgan. Avtomobillarni yili, narxi bo’yicha qidiruvchi dastur tuzing.(funktorda)

15.

Operatsion tizimlar haqida (nomi, yili, razryadlar soni, turi va imkoniyatlarining soni) to’plam berilgan. Opetarsion tizimlarni nomi, yili, razryadlar soni, turi va imkoniyatlarining soni bo’yicha qidiruvchi hamda topilgan natijani faylga saqlashni taklif qiladigan dastur tuzing(vector konteyneri).

Yüklə 19,76 Kb.

Dostları ilə paylaş:
1   2




Verilənlər bazası müəlliflik hüququ ilə müdafiə olunur ©azkurs.org 2024
rəhbərliyinə müraciət

gir | qeydiyyatdan keç
    Ana səhifə


yükləyin